A Community-First Approach

As I have spoken with residents throughout Horseshoe Bend, several concerns consistently rise to the top:

Many residents feel disconnected from local government. Many believe important community issues are not receiving the attention they deserve.

Many want better communication, greater transparency, and a city government that focuses on practical solutions rather than unnecessary distractions.

I agree.

Residents deserve leaders who listen, show up, and work hard to solve problems.

Leadership begins by listening.

My commitment is simple: I will be accessible, accountable, and responsive to the people I serve.

Trust is earned through openness and honesty.

Citizens deserve to know how decisions are made and how taxpayer dollars are spent.

As a councilman, I will support:

• Open communication with residents

• Increased transparency in city government

• Clear explanations of city decisions and expenditures

• Public involvement in important community decisions

• Accountability from elected officials and department leaders

Government works best when the public is informed and involved.

Public Safety and Strong Neighborhoods

A strong community begins with safe neighborhoods. Residents deserve to feel secure in their homes, parks, businesses, and public spaces.

I will support efforts that improve public safety, strengthen cooperation with law enforcement, and address issues that negatively affect our quality of life.

Families should feel confident that Horseshoe Bend is a safe place to live, work, and raise children.

Parks, Recreation, and Community Pride

Our parks and recreational facilities should reflect the pride we have in our city.

I believe we should focus on:

• Clean and well-maintained parks

• Functional public restrooms

• Improved playgrounds and gathering spaces

• Better maintenance of athletic facilities

• More opportunities for youth activities

• Community events that bring residents together

The quality of our public spaces directly impacts the quality of life enjoyed by our residents.

Investing in Our Youth

Children are the future of Horseshoe Bend.

Our young people need positive opportunities to learn, grow, compete, and succeed.

I want to see more activities, programs, and recreational opportunities that encourage healthy lifestyles, community involvement, and personal development.

A community that invests in its youth invests in its future.

Supporting Veterans and Senior Citizens

The men and women who built this community deserve our respect and support.

I will advocate for policies and programs that improve quality of life for veterans and senior citizens while ensuring their voices remain an important part of community decision-making.

Economic Growth and Local Business Support

A stronger future requires a stronger local economy.

I support responsible economic growth that:

• Encourages local business success

• Attracts new investment

• Creates opportunities for residents

• Strengthens property values

• Preserves the character of our community

Economic growth should benefit the entire community and help create opportunities for future generations.
